Haystack Code Reviewer

(Be the first to comment)
Haystack은 풀 리퀘스트 내 변경 사항을 분석 및 정리하고, 상호 작용형 캔버스에서 논리적인 순서로 안내합니다. Haystack을 통해 피드백 제공이나 변경 사항 이해와 같이 중요한 업무에 집중할 수 있습니다. 0
웹사이트 방문하기

What is Haystack Code Reviewer?

풀 리퀘스트 검토는 마치 흩어진 변경 사항 목록에서 복잡한 퍼즐을 맞추는 것처럼 느껴질 때가 많습니다. 개발자의 의도를 파악하고 큰 그림을 이해하기 위해 여러 파일을 넘나들지만, 표준 diff 보기 방식은 사소한 세부 사항에 집중하게 만듭니다. 이 과정은 핵심 로직을 이해하고 의미 있는 피드백을 제공하는 데 더 효율적으로 사용할 수 있는 귀중한 시간을 낭비하게 합니다.

Haystack Code Reviewer는 이러한 문제점을 해결하기 위해 새로운 접근 방식을 제시합니다. 풀 리퀘스트 내의 변경 사항을 분석하여 논리적인 섹션으로 구성하고, 상호 작용이 가능한 시각적 캔버스에 표시합니다. 끝없이 펼쳐진 diff 화면 대신, 코드가 수정된 배경을 보다 효율적으로 이해할 수 있도록 안내받는 듯한 경험을 제공합니다.

주요 기능

  • 🧠 지능적인 변경 사항 분석: Haystack은 코드 구조와 관계를 기반으로 풀 리퀘스트를 논리적인 덩어리로 자동 분할합니다. 이러한 구성 방식을 통해 처음부터 복잡한 변경 사항을 명확하게 파악할 수 있습니다.

  • 🗺️ 안내식 검토 경로: 이 도구는 식별된 코드 덩어리를 검토하기 위한 최적의 순서를 제안합니다. 캔버스에서 이 경로를 따라가면 파일 간의 종속성을 수동으로 추적하지 않고도 변경 사항의 흐름을 이해할 수 있습니다.

  • 🎨 대화형 캔버스 보기: 전체 풀 리퀘스트 구조가 공간적으로 배치된 모습을 시각화합니다. 이를 통해 코드의 여러 부분이 어떻게 연결되어 있는지, 변경 사항의 전체 아키텍처를 이해하는 데 도움이 됩니다.

  • 💬 상황에 맞는 협업: Haystack 인터페이스 내에서 직접 변경 사항을 논의하고, 피드백을 제공하고, 검토 의견을 관리합니다. 대화를 관련 코드 섹션에 연결하여 여러 도구를 전환할 필요성을 줄입니다.

  • 💻 광범위한 언어 호환성: JavaScript, TypeScript, Python, Java, Rust, Ruby, Go, C++를 포함한 널리 사용되는 언어를 지원하여 프로젝트 전반에서 코드를 검토할 수 있습니다.

사용 사례

  1. 대규모 기능 브랜치 검토: 코드베이스의 여러 부분을 건드리는 중요한 기능을 검토해야 합니다. 끝없이 스크롤되는 선형 diff 대신 Haystack에서 엽니다. API 엔드포인트 수정, 해당 UI 업데이트, 데이터베이스 스키마 조정과 같은 관련 변경 사항을 그룹화하고 논리적 흐름으로 표시합니다. 이를 통해 기능의 아키텍처와 종속성을 신속하게 파악하여 보다 정보에 입각한 검토를 수행할 수 있습니다.

  2. 복잡한 리팩토링 이해: 팀원이 핵심 구성 요소를 리팩토링하는 풀 리퀘스트를 제출했습니다. 변경 사항은 복잡하고 여러 파일에 분산되어 있습니다. Haystack의 안내식 경로와 시각적 캔버스를 사용하면 개발자의 사고 과정을 단계별로 따라가면서 변경 사항이 특정 순서로 이루어진 이유와 변경 사항이 전체 목표에 어떻게 기여하는지 파악할 수 있습니다. 단순히 어떤 라인이 변경되었는지 확인하는 것 이상의 이해를 얻을 수 있습니다.

  3. 새로운 팀원 온보딩: 프로젝트에 새로 합류한 개발자가 최근에 구현된 중요한 버그 수정을 이해해야 합니다. 관련 풀 리퀘스트의 Haystack 보기를 공유합니다. 구조화된 프레젠테이션과 시각적 레이아웃은 컨텍스트, 문제 및 구현된 솔루션을 신속하게 내재화하여 코드베이스에 대한 이해를 가속화하는 데 도움이 됩니다.

결론

Haystack Code Reviewer는 지루한 라인 단위 검사 작업이었던 코드 검토를 이해, 아키텍처 평가 및 효과적인 협업에 중점을 둔 보다 생산적인 프로세스로 전환하는 것을 목표로 합니다. 풀 리퀘스트를 지능적으로 구조화하고 안내식 시각적 경험을 제공함으로써 Haystack은 시간을 절약하고, 더 높은 품질의 피드백을 제공하고, 변경 사항을 보다 효과적으로 내재화하도록 돕습니다. diff 해독에서 벗어나 코드의 본질에 집중하십시오.


More information on Haystack Code Reviewer

Launched
2024-06
Pricing Model
Free
Starting Price
Global Rank
3215784
Follow
Month Visit
7K
Tech used
Google Analytics,Google Tag Manager,Framer,Google Fonts,Gzip,HTTP/3,OpenGraph,HSTS

Top 5 Countries

45.72%
21.37%
19.5%
13.41%
Japan Korea, Republic of United States India

Traffic Sources

11.57%
0.95%
0.07%
18.85%
36.69%
31.84%
social paidReferrals mail referrals search direct
Source: Similarweb (Sep 25, 2025)
Haystack Code Reviewer was manually vetted by our editorial team and was first featured on 2025-04-11.
Aitoolnet Featured banner
Related Searches

Haystack Code Reviewer 대체품

더보기 대체품
  1. AI로 PR 설명 자동화! What The Diff는 개발자의 코드 검토 시간을 절약하고 팀에 정보를 제공합니다. 더 빠르고 명확한 Pull Request를 경험하세요.

  2. ReviewForge는 개발자의 시간을 절약하고 품질을 향상시키기 위해 코드에서 버그, 보안 문제, 성능 최적화 사항을 자동으로 분석합니다.

  3. CodeSee는 코드베이스에 대한 지속적인 시각적 이해를 제공합니다. AI 기반 맵을 활용하여 더 빠르게 개발하고, 더 효율적으로 검토하며, 자신감 있게 고품질 소프트웨어를 출시하세요.

  4. Graphite Reviewer는 AI 코드 검토 도우미로서 즉각적이고 정확한 피드백을 제공하며 버그를 잡아냅니다. 10월에는 GitHub에서 무료로 사용 가능합니다. 더 나은 코드 검토를 위해 노이즈와 환각을 제거하세요.

  5. AI 기반 코드 리뷰로 더 빠르게 고품질 코드를 제공하세요. 풀 리퀘스트를 간소화하고, 버그 및 이슈를 초기에 발견하여 개발 주기를 가속화할 수 있습니다.